🧪 Ignoring NCERT Textbook for Chemistry Preparation
One of the biggest mistakes students make is relying only on reference books and coaching material while ignoring the NCERT Chemistry textbook.
For Inorganic Chemistry, NCERT is the most important resource for:
-
Chemical Bonding
-
Periodic Table
-
Coordination Compounds
-
p-Block Elements
-
d- and f-Block Elements
📌 How to Avoid This Mistake?
✔ Read NCERT line-by-line
✔ Highlight important points
✔ Revise NCERT regularly
✔ Solve NCERT-based MCQs

⚖️ Not Practicing Numerical Problems in Physical Chemistry
Many students focus more on theory and neglect problem-solving practice in Physical Chemistry.
Topics like:
-
Mole Concept
-
Thermodynamics
-
Chemical Equilibrium
-
Electrochemistry
-
Chemical Kinetics
require strong numerical skills.
📌 How to Avoid This Mistake?
✔ Practice daily numerical questions
✔ Focus on formula application
✔ Maintain a formula sheet
✔ Revise solved examples

🧠 Memorizing Organic Chemistry Without Understanding Mechanisms
Organic Chemistry is not about memorizing reactions—it’s about understanding the reaction mechanisms.
Students often try to remember:
-
Name Reactions
-
Conversion Reactions
-
Reagents
without understanding:
-
Electron movement
-
Reaction intermediates
-
Reaction pathways
📌 How to Avoid This Mistake?
✔ Learn reaction mechanisms
✔ Understand electron flow
✔ Practice conversion questions
✔ Focus on General Organic Chemistry (GOC)
